Typical cargo on this lane includes beverage pallets, food and grocery freight, building materials, paper and packaging.
This lane tends to strengthen in late spring through summer and into early fall as Florida outbound produce, beverage, and retail replenishment moves remain steady, while post-holiday and winter periods are often quieter on northbound Florida-to-Kentucky freight. This is a competitive regional outbound lane from Florida, so pricing is usually shaped more by backhaul availability and truck supply than by any specialized accessorial burden, which can keep spot rates volatile when northbound capacity is tight.

How long does freight take from Tampa to Bardstown?
The Tampa, FL to Bardstown, KY corridor is approximately 694 miles. Solo drivers typically complete the run in 2 days plus ELD stops; team drivers can do it in 1 day. Actual transit depends on pickup/delivery appointment windows and shipper/receiver dwell.

Do loads from Tampa into Bardstown usually deliver directly into bourbon-related facilities, or are they mostly general industrial freight?
Most freight on this corridor is general industrial and consumer freight rather than dedicated bourbon traffic, although Bardstown-area receivers can include food, packaging, and manufacturing facilities tied to the local supply chain.
